UKPSC JE Eligibility 2026 outlines the criteria set by Uttarakhand Public Service Commission (UKPSC) for candidates aspiring for the Junior Engineer post. It includes educational qualifications, age limit, and nationality. UKPSC JE eligible candidates must be Indian Nationals, be 18 years or 21 years of age (which varies with the departments), hold a recognised engineering diploma in the applied stream, and have their domicile/residency in Uttarakhand. The upper age limit is 42 years for all of Uttarakhand Government. Additionally, candidates should display good technical knowledge and communication skills.

UKPSC JE Nationality 2026

According to UKPSC JE 2026 eligibility criteria, candidates must be Indian citizens or a Tibetan refugee who settled permanently in India before 1st January 1962. Alternatively, candidates can be a person of Indian origin who migrated from countries such as Pakistan, Burma, Sri Lanka, Kenya, Uganda, or the United Republic of Tanzania. Meeting one of these conditions is mandatory to apply for UKPSC Junior Engineer examination 2026.

UKPSC JE Age Limit 2026

UKPSC Junior Engineer age criteria 2026 specify a lower and upper age limit for candidates, ensuring eligibility based on age and departmental rules. For unreserved candidates age range is 21 to 42 years, which varies by department. UKPSC JE department-wise lower age Limit is given below:

The age relaxation for candidates from reserved categories is:

Category Relaxation in Upper Age Limit
SC/ST 5 years
OBC 5 years
PwBD 5 years

UKPSC JE Educational Qualification 2026

UKPSC JE educational qualification is set by the Commission. Candidates must hold a recognised engineering diploma in the relevant stream from a UGC-approved institute and meet any additional departmental technical requirements.

Department Required Qualification
Civil Engineering Diploma in Civil Engineering (3-year) from a recognised institute.
Mechanical Engineering Diploma in Mechanical Engineering (3-year) from a recognised institute.
Electrical Engineering A diploma in Electrical Engineering from a recognised institute.
Agricultural Engineering A Diploma in Agricultural Engineering (3-year) is recognised nationally.
General streams Recognised diploma in the concerned engineering discipline from a university or polytechnic established by law.

UKPSC JE document verification 2026 requires candidates to present original certificates to prove eligibility, such as the engineering diploma, age proof, domicile certificate, and category certificate (SC/ST/OBC), where applicable. Any discrepancy found here can lead to the disqualification or cancellation of candidature for UKPSC JE recruitment 2026.

UKPSC JE Eligibility 2026 FAQs

Ques: Can candidates without Uttarakhand domicile apply for UKPSC JE 2026?

Ans: Domicile requirements may apply for certain departments. Candidates should verify the notification to confirm whether Uttarakhand residency is mandatory or not for those particular posts.

Ques: Does prior experience count for UKPSC JE eligibility 2026?

Ans: No. Prior experience is not mandatory. However, some departmental posts may specify extra conditions like an NCC certificate or service in the Territorial Army.

Ques: Are candidates in the final year of their diploma eligible for UKPSC JE 2026?

Ans: No, UKPSC JE eligibility requires completion of the engineering diploma in the relevant field before the application deadline. Final-year students must finish the qualification before applying.

Ques: Is age relaxation given only to Uttarakhand domicile candidates for UKPSC JE 2026?

Ans: Yes. Age relaxation benefits apply only to candidates holding Uttarakhand domicile/residency and belonging to SC/ST/OBC/PwBD categories under the state rules.

Ques: Can candidates with foreign-awarded degrees in engineering apply for UKPSC JE 2026?

Ans: Yes. If their foreign degree is recognised as equivalent to the Indian diploma/degree by an appropriate authority and meets the notification criteria.
